Thought I'd give a status update on how my Empire building has been going.  Wink

I now own Claire, Yuri, Daniella, and Kronen for the Empire faction, don't plan on getting any of the remaining members of the Empire until Samiel and Vayl come out.

Still have Evangaline and Tsubasa as filler for when I play light instead of Empire.

So far I have been sticking to 150 point games and experimenting with the different characters.

So far, I have found that Kronen + Raphaela's gift takes FOREVER to kill, unless he gets pasted with some nasty status effects (such as Doom or Paralyze), but I have also found he is quite unreliable on the offense, as his low accuracy and lack of offensive skill rears its ugly head. He makes a great interceptor for the rest of the team, but he definetly can't lead the charge.

Claire is an offensive beast, I have found that when she gets the charge, she wins the fight easily due to her abilities, and she rarely misses. Getting her in posistion can be tricky, especially when your opponent knows how dangerous she is, and they will attempt to charge her first, but I do my best to buddy her up with Kronen so he can intercept for her, and then she can set herself up to charge whoever is in her range. Her one time ranged attack is also great for 1 shotting un-shielded support, and well worth her hit in damage to take out nasty characters like Bael, who is the bane of all Empire soldiers.

Yuri, although I have only used him without leadership abilities (houseruled), he has proven quite solid, his various passive abilities make him a strong warrior, and Queen's round is quite accurate, if not quite as damaging as I would like.(Haven't rolled a critical yet Cry ) His King's tower has proven to be a lifesaver against charging opponents, it definetly makes it much easier for characters to withstand powerful charging abilities. Hope I get to use him at his full capacity someday soon.  Grin

Sadly, I haven't gotten to use Daniella yet, but looking at her abilities, she seems quite nasty, and I imagine the enemy will find her quite frustrating to deal with due to her Advanced Deployment and Accuracy. Not to mention she can easily turn the tide of a battle with her Seal ability.

Evangaline has seen alot of use with my Empire warriors, Bless is a great passive bonus, and Holy Armor has made Kronen close to unstoppable in certain games. She is quite vulnerable though, and in small point games it can be quite annoying defending her, especially against the likes of Harod, but she is well worth the effort.


I have found that status effects are really a big problem for the Empire with their low Resistance score, but Daniella helps deal with that problem with her anti-caster abilities, or at least I hope it does.

Doom and Paralyze are definetly NOT some of my favorite things.
